**Job Description**

**Job Brief**

The primary function is to perform advisory and assurance projects of Audit Services Group (ASG) focused on Information Technology risks. ASG is responsible for evaluating the adequacy and effectiveness of the company’s systems of internal controls that guide company activities toward accomplishing key business objectives.

**Responsibilities & Duties**

+ Participate in planning, scoping and execution of risk-based IT assurance and advisory projects including SOX 404 controls testing in accordance with the Institute of Internal Auditors (IIA) and ASG standards.

+ Perform test of design and operating effectiveness of IT controls.

+ Identify opportunities for enhancing efficiency and effectiveness of IT, operational and compliance processes and controls.

+ Effectively communicate audit results to management.

+ Collaborate with stakeholders to develop actions plans that address root cause of findings.

+ Demonstrate and apply up-to-date knowledge in IT to the development, execution and improvement of audit programs and recommendations.

+ Develop and maintain productive working relationships with stakeholders, while maintaining independence and objectivity.

+ Contribute to various department initiatives to streamline processes, improve stakeholder experience, and increase productivity.

+ Contribute specialized expertise to different assigned projects and may provide key updates to Project Lead and Manager.

**Qualifications**

_Minimum Requirements:_

+ Bachelor’s degree in management information systems, Computer Science, Accounting, Finance, or other IT-related fields

+ At least 2-3 years of relevant experience in IT auditing, technology, information security, privacy or related areas

+ Strong verbal and written communication skills; fluency in English is required

+ Ability to travel up to 30%, including international travel (valid passport required)

+ Demonstrated understanding of information systems and software (e.g., Enterprise Resource Planning, Human Capital Management, Data Extract, Transform & Load Tools)

+ Experience with AuditBoard, Oracle, Workday is preferred

+ Professional certifications (e.g., CIA, CISA, CISSP) are preferred

+ **Experience with cybersecurity is preferred but not required. Willing to be trained to Informational Security function.**

+ Willingness to be trained in Information Security to broaden role responsibilities and technical skillset
